Itv Regions By Postcode,
Jackie Kennedy Funeral Veil,
Articles H
Asking for help, clarification, or responding to other answers. the best of Informatica products, Most popular webinars on product architecture, best practices, and more, Product Availability Matrix statements of Informatica products, Informatica Support Guide and Statements, Quick Start Guides, and Cloud Product Description
iam able to truncate the partitioned managed table with the current date but unable to truncate more than 10 days data from current date. Truncating a table in Hive is indirectly removing the files from the HDFS as a table in Hive is just a way of reading the data from the HDFS in the table or structural format. Truncating a table in Hive is indirectly removing the files from the HDFS as a table in Hive is just a way of reading the data from the HDFS in the table or structural format. In static partitioning mode, we insert data individually into partitions. A new partition can be added to the table using the ALERT TABLE statement, you can also specify the location where you wanted to store partition data on HDFS. Is there a generic term for these trajectories? @ Rajkumar Singh. To truncate partitions in a Hive target, you must edit the write properties for the customized data object that you created for the Hive target in the Developer tool. I take that back, it just takes 3 minutes to drop an empty partition.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, @Ambrish I don't think that would work.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. location attribute shows the location of the partition file on HDFS.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. I get the following error code, @otmezger, Athena has nothing to do with Hive. Rising Star. For this, we would still need to do proper locking, so that the difference is not end-user visible. TRUNCATE TABLE table_name; TRUNCATE TABLE table_name PARTITION (dt= '20080808' ); Delete all rows from a table or table partition. In order to fix this, you need to run MSCK REPAIR TABLE as shown below. How do I stop the Flickering on Mode 13h? Normal Hadoop performance. Does dropping a partition from hive table drops it's subpartitions? The argument for the second is that it preserves all the history. What differentiates living as mere roommates from living in a marriage-like relationship? Asking for help, clarification, or responding to other answers. Lets create a table and Load the CSV file. Partitioned table will remain as is. To learn more, see our tips on writing great answers. Current, "metadata delete" is appropriate for non-transactional tables. Looking for job perks? TRUNCATE - The TRUNCATE TABLE command removes all the rows from the table or partition. Truncating a table in Hive is indirectly removing the files from the HDFS as a table in Hive is just a way of reading the data from the HDFS in the table or structural format. View all OReilly videos, Superstream events, and Meet the Expert sessions on your home TV. Making statements based on opinion; back them up with references or personal experience. Connect and share knowledge within a single location that is structured and easy to search. Effect of a "bad grade" in grad school applications. It's a bit different for Presto (unless we "make it a mode" via a session property) because "metadata delete" causes partitions to be dropped, even though the DELETE request looks superficially like a row-by-row DELETE request. So it's necessary for to enhance the syntax like "TRUNCATE TABLE srcpart_truncate PARTITION (dt='201130412') FORCE;" to remove data from EXTERNAL table. Not the answer you're looking for? To import a table from NPS to Hadoop you use the configuration XML file for remote mode. Generate points along line, specifying the origin of point generation in QGIS, tar command with and without --absolute-names option. Asking for help, clarification, or responding to other answers. I've tried creating a new table and inserting into it (below) which did not work, "FAILED: Execution Error, return code 2 from org.apache.hadoop.hive.ql.exec.mr.MapRedTask Get Mark Richardss Software Architecture Patterns ebook to better understand how to design componentsand how they should interact. does Hive's ALTER TABLE .. Hive Relational | Arithmetic | Logical Operators. Literature about the category of finitary monads. Can my creature spell be countered if I cast a split second spell after it? How should truncate and drop partition be implemented for Hive ACID tables? How is white allowed to castle 0-0-0 in this position? density matrix. This is misleading answer. grow with like-minded Informaticans across the globe, Connect and collaborate with Informatica experts and champions, Have a question? Can you explain why your's looks different? Hi All the table is partitioned on column 1 and column 2 both being INT types,I am using the following command to drop the partition,column1 is equal to null or HIVE_DEFAULT_PARTITION, but i am getting the following error :missing \' at ',' near '', show partitions Table_Name (this is how the partition to be dropped looks), Thanks for your answers guys appreciate it ..actually figured out the problem. In this article you will learn what is Hive partition, why do we need partitions, its advantages, and finally how to create a partition table and performing some partition operations like add, rename, update, and delete partitions. Is it safe to publish research papers in cooperation with Russian academics? 02-08-2017 Do not attempt to run TRUNCATE TABLE on an external table. This code will delete all the files and create a blank file in the external folder location with absolute zero records. Dropping partitions in Hive. Once beeline is loaded, type the following command to connect: The terminal looks like the following screenshot: Create, Drop, and Truncate Table - Hive SQL, Differences between Hive External and Internal (Managed) Tables, Apache Hive 3.1.1 Installation on Windows 10 using Windows Subsystem for Linux. For more information about truncating Hive targets, see the "Targets in a Streaming Mapping" chapter in the.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Data insertion in HiveQL table can be done in two ways: 1. Also, you can drop bulk using a condition sign (>,<,<>), for example: You can either copy files into the folder where external partition is located or use. @leftjoin- when we set 'EXTERNAL'='FALSE' for an external table, will it move the file location date to hive warehouse or it just help us to truncate the table. set hiveconf:my_date=date_sub(current_date, 10); How do I stop the Flickering on Mode 13h? One possible outcome is that different customers prefer different behaviors, and we decide to "make it a mode" via a session property. 02:43 AM.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. For all DELETE FROM table WHERE requests, Hive ACID does row-by-row delete. set hive.variable.substitute=true; likely we could do "metadata delete" as in ORC ACID case. Why do men's bikes have high bars where you can hit your testicles while women's bikes have the bar much lower? Dropping partitions in Hive - Stack Overflow drop partition. You can use ALTER TABLE with DROP PARTITION option to drop a partition for a table. Truncating Partitions in a Hive Target - Informatica The TRUNCATE command removes all rows from the table as well as from the partition, but keeps the table structure as it is. Importing data to partitioned and clustered Hive tables - IBM Yes, I agree: for Hive ACID, it seems to me that row-level delete is enough. We and our partners use data for Personalised ads and content, ad and content measurement, audience insights and product development. Using ALTER TABLE, you can also rename or update the specific partition. tips, and much more, Informationlibrary of thelatestproductdocuments, Best practices and use cases from the Implementation team, Rich resources to help you leverage full
You can also specify multiple partitions at a time to truncate multiple partitions. Hive - truncate partitiondrop partition - CSDN